Listed Building: LANGDON COURT (1363359)

Grade II

Description

TR 34 NW LANGDON EAST LANGDON north side 2/25 Langdon Court GV II House. C16 refaced early C19. Red brick in English bond, rendered on main elevation, and extended with white brick and flint. Plain tiled roof. Two storeys with roof half-hipped to left, with stacks to rear left and at end right. Regular fenestrations of 3 margin light sashes on first floor and 2 tripartite margin light sashes on ground floor with central door of 2 panels with semi-circular fanlight and doorcase with engaged columns and pediment. Projecting 1 storey half-hipped C19 wing to right with 1 wooden casement on each floor and glazed door to right, with flint walling on return and rear sides. Rear elevations of main block with exposed English bond brickwork large offset rear stack, moulded brick window surrounds and flint plinth. The house was made a considerable building C17 by James Master, but large portions were pulled down after sale to Waldershare estate after 1712 (see Hasted lX ,551-2). Listing NGR: TR3320646164
